Melbourne beats St Kilda by 18 points as Gold Coast, Port Adelaide and Sydney post AFL wins

Melbourne has won its opening two matches of an AFL season for the first time in four years after grinding out an 18-point victory over St Kilda.

Meanwhile, Gold Coast thrashed North Melbourne by 59 points in Carrara, and Sydney and Port Adelaide enjoyed convincing victories.

Five consecutive goals to the Demons during the second and third quarters put a wedge between the sides in an error-riddled contest under the roof at Docklands on Saturday night.

New co-captain Jack Steele helped drag the Saints back into the contest briefly but the Demons steadied, with livewire Kysaiah Pickett kicking two goals in the 12.19 (91) to 11.7 (73) win.
